[cdt-core-dev] Proposed extensions to MBS of CDT 2.1
|
Hi,
I am posting this e-mail to kick off a discussion
on improving the Makefile Build System. Symbian has performed an investigation
as to whether the MBS in CDT 2.1 is sufficiently feature-rich to support
building of Symbian binaries using MBS. In summary, the answer appears
to be no. However the MBS is close to what Symbian needs, thus the best
option moving forward from our point of view, is to extend MBS. I attached
a document outlining some ideas to start a discussion with key stake-holders
of the CDT community about possible improvements to MBS. The document also
intends to verify whether Symbian’s conclusion that MBS needs to be extended
in order to support the Symbian Build Process is correct. If so, we would
also like to discuss what the best way is to make and integrate changes
into the CDT code base (presumably a CDT patch).
